PC SunScreen is a powerful software app for PCs running Windows 7 or later, which automatically adjusts your screen colour to mimic natural daylight, gradually increasing the blue content from dawn to midday and then reducing it in the hours before you intend to go to bed.
Research has shown that this can have a significant impact on sleep patterns. The colour of natural daylight varies significantly throughout the day. At dawn and dusk, much of the blue content of sunlight is scattered resulting in the dramatic red skies in the early morning and at sunset.
The blue content of sunlight reaches a peak close to midday. Scientific research has shown that melatonin — the chemical the brain makes late in the day — is reduced when exposed to blue light. By tempering this blue light, it becomes easier to wind down properly at night, and thus have a more restful sleep.

CareUEyes is an eye care software with blue light filter ,screen dimmer and bread minder rest timer.
This software provides eye protection for those who use their computer continuously for hours. Using this eye care software, you will be able to apply a blue light filter to the computer screen in order to reduce eye strain. You can manually adjust the display color temperature and brightness to apply the blue light filter and relax your eyes. Apart from that, it also comes with 8 different predefined filters based on various activities and you can apply them to your screen with just a click.

Wavelength is the length of one complete wave cycle. Different wavelengths of electromagnetic radiation cause different types of effects on people. For example, gamma rays are used in cancer therapy to kill cancerous cells and infrared light can be used to keep you warm.
UV radiation has shorter wavelengths higher frequencies compared to visible light but have longer wavelengths lower frequencies compared to X-rays. UV radiation is divided into three wavelength ranges:. Sunlight is the greatest source of UV radiation. Man-made ultraviolet sources include several types of UV lamps, arc welding, and mercury vapour lamps.
UV radiation is widely used in industrial processes and in medical and dental practices for a variety of purposes, such as killing bacteria, creating fluorescent effects, curing inks and resins, phototherapy and suntanning. Some UV exposure is essential for good health. It stimulates vitamin D production in the body. In medical practice, one example is UV lamps can be used for treating psoriasis a condition causing itchy, scaly red patches on the skin. Excessive exposure to ultraviolet radiation is associated with different types of skin cancer, sunburn, accelerated skin aging, as well as cataracts and other eye diseases.
The severity of the effect depends on the wavelength see Figure 2 , intensity, and duration of exposure. The sun emits UV-C but it is absorbed in the ozone layer of the atmosphere before reaching the earth. Therefore, UV-C from the sun does not affect people. Prolonged exposures increase the risk of skin cancer. Although UV-A is less intense than UV-B, it is more prevalent and can penetrate deeper into the skin layers, affecting the connective tissue and blood vessels, which results in premature aging. Certain chemicals and medications act as photosensitizing agents and enhance the effect of UV radiation form sunlight or other sources.
Such agents include thiazide diuretics drugs which cause excessive urine production , drugs used in the treatment of high blood pressure, certain antibiotics tetracyclines, sulfonamides , cosmetics, and thiazine tranquilizers. These are just a few examples; this is not intended to be a comprehensive list.
However, it is important to know that these photosensitizing effects can occur in case people are exposed to UV radiation at work. For example, an inexperienced welder, who was taking a phenothiazine anti-depressant drug, suffered damage in both eyes in the part of the retina that absorbs short wavelength light bilateral maculopathy.
He began complaining of eye problems a day after he was arc welding for two minutes without wearing any eye protection. This damage, that fortunately was reversible after several months, occurred because the drug he was taking sensitized him to the UV radiation to which he was exposed.
Various plants such as carrot, celery, dill, fig, lemon and some types of weeds are known to cause photosensitivity.
